The National Obesity Audit (NOA) publication series presents a developing set of nationally agreed measures, with the overarching aim to provide a comprehensive picture of activity, access to services and health outcomes of patients using weight management services (WMS) across England. This will allow providers to track, benchmark and improve the quality of these services in future.
This release includes data from both Hospital Episode Statistics (HES) for Tier 4 WMS, and the Community Services Data Set (CSDS) for Tier 2 and Tier 3 WMS. More information about WMS tiers can be found on the NOA homepage (see Related Links).
Disruption relating to the coronavirus illness (COVID-19) would seem to have affected the quality and coverage of some of our statistics, such as an increase in non-submissions for some datasets. We have also seen some different patterns in the submitted data. For example, fewer patients have been admitted to and discharged from hospital. Therefore, data should be interpreted with care over the COVID-19 period.

Community Services Data Set (CSDS)
Data on WMS submitted to CSDS. This has been included as a series of developing data quality metrics (split by tiers) to help understand where there are gaps in coverage (non-submission) and where submitted data needs to improve before we start publishing any measures around activity, access and wait times and outcomes.
The interactive dashboard is primarily aimed at those who submit this data so they can address any data quality issues in future submissions. The data available in this release is outlined below.
